    Pumpkins and Pumkin Candles

    Pumpkins and pumpkin candles are a vital part of every Halloween celebration, event, or party. This tradition isn't a modern invention but is deeply rooted in cultural practices and history that span many years. Originating from the Celtic festival of Samhain, where people carved turnips into lanterns to ward off spirits, the custom was adapted in America. Irish immigrants introduced the practice of carving Jack-o'-lanterns, and pumpkins, being more plentiful and easier to carve, became the favoured choice. Today, pumpkins and pumpkin candles are a central symbol of Halloween festivities.

    Pumpkins, Pumpkin Candles and Halloween

    Pumpkins and pumpkin candles have along been associated with Halloween. Its roots are part of various cultural traditions and historical practices. Originally linked to the Celtic festival of Samhain, it became popular with the later adoption of these traditions by American settlers.

    • Celtic Festival of Samhain: An ancient Celtic festival marking the end of the harvest season and the beginning of winter. It was believed that on the night of October 31st, the boundary between the living and the dead was blurred, allowing spirits to roam the Earth. To ward off these spirits, people carved faces into turnips, potatoes, or beets and placed candles inside them to create lanterns. These lanterns, known as Jack-o'-lanterns, were intended to scare away evil spirits.
    • The Legend of Stingy Jack: The term "Jack-o'-lantern" comes from an Irish folktale about a man named Sting Jack. According to the legend, Jack tricked the Devil multiple times, and when he died, he was not allowed into either Heaven or Hell. Instead, he was doomed to wander the Earth with only a burning coal inside a carved-out turnip to light his way. This story contributed to the tradition of carving frightening faces into vegetables.
    • Immigration to America and the Introduction of Pumpkins: When Irish immigrants came to the United States in the 19th century, they brought the tradition of carving Jack-o'-lanterns with them. However, they found that pumpkins, native to North America, were much larger, easier to carve, and more abundant than the turnips, potatoes, or beets they had used in Ireland. Pumpkins quickly became the preferred medium for these lanterns, and over time, they became a symbol of Halloween.

    Modern Halloween Celebrations

    Trick-or-Treating has become the most popular Halloween activity amongst choildren together with the wearing costumes. Today, people of all ages dress up as a wide range of characters, from spooky entities like ghosts and witches to popular culture figures.

    Candle Safety

    It is always important to treat your candles safely and with care. Please note the follow candle care advice... 

    • Never leave a burning candle unattended.
    • Place candles on a stable surface away from flammable objects.
    • Keep candles out of reach of children and pets.
    • Extinguish candles before going to bed or leaving the house.
    • Do not place candles too close together.
